我知道android很容易支持像这样的字符串数组:
<string-array name="tabs_names">
<item>My Tab 1</item>
<item>My Tab 2</item>
</string-array>
但是,我有一个不同类型的xml。它会得到andorid的支持吗?如果是,怎么样?
<sura index="114" name="الناس">
<aya index="1" text="قُلْ أَعُوذُ بِرَبِّ النَّاسِ" bismillah="بِسْمِ اللَّهِ الرَّحْمَنِ الرَّحِيمِ" />
<aya index="2" text="مَلِكِ النَّاسِ" />
<aya index="3" text="إِلَهِ النَّاسِ" />
<aya index="4" text="مِن شَرِّ الْوَسْوَاسِ الْخَنَّاسِ" />
<aya index="5" text="الَّذِي يُوَسْوِسُ فِي صُدُورِ النَّاسِ" />
<aya index="6" text="مِنَ الْجِنَّةِ وَالنَّاسِ" />
</sura>
请帮我解决这个问题。
答案 0 :(得分:0)
即使这是一段有效的xml代码,它也无法与Android资源结构一起使用。 Android具有特定的标签和关键字,可用于构建xml资源。
有关可用字符串格式的列表,您可以参考有关为Android提供字符串资源的this指南。
有必要将您拥有的任何xml文件转换为您列出的第一种格式,这是Android支持的处理String数组的方式。